First Record of Total Leucism in the Clay-colored Thrush (Turdus grayi, Aves, Passeriformes, Turdidae)

We present the first record of total leucism for the Clay-colored Thrush, Turdus grayi, and the fourth case of chromatic aberration for this species. From April 2019 to August 2020, we observed an adult individual characterized by a lack of pigmentation with completely white plumage and eyes of normal color. The locality of occurrence corresponds to the tropical humid forest of the Lancetilla Botanical Garden, 250 meters from the city of Tela, on the north coast of Honduras. Documenting these cases in the Neotropical region is important to better understand pigment abnormalities, and studies are necessary to evaluate the survival and reproductive success of birds that present a lack of pigmentation.
